Поделиться через


Метод IEventControl::SetPublisherFilter (eventsys.h)

Назначает фильтр издателя методу события.

Синтаксис

HRESULT SetPublisherFilter(
  [in] BSTR             methodName,
  [in] IPublisherFilter *pPublisherFilter
);

Параметры

[in] methodName

Имя метода события, связанного с назначенным фильтром издателя.

[in] pPublisherFilter

Указатель на интерфейс IPublisherFilter в фильтре издателя, связанном с указанным методом.

Возвращаемое значение

Если этот метод завершается успешно, он возвращает S_OK. В противном случае возвращается код ошибки HRESULT .

Комментарии

Издатель событий может установить фильтр издателя во время выполнения, чтобы активировать событие только для подписчиков, соответствующих критериям, указанным в фильтре.

Требования

Требование Значение
Минимальная версия клиента Windows 2000 Professional [только классические приложения]
Минимальная версия сервера Windows 2000 Server [только классические приложения]
Целевая платформа Windows
Header eventsys.h

См. также раздел

IEventControl